What is an At Home Skin Vitality Test?
Many of us look for ways to maintain our skin’s health and appearance as we get older. Your skin is your largest organ, and one of the most important parts of your body. Diet, stress level, sun exposure, and sleep will determine both how your skin looks and feels over time, but monitoring your hormones is crucial to ensuring its elasticity and protecting the rest of your body.
Abnormal Estradiol, Testosterone, Progesterone, DHEA (Dehydroepiandrosterone), Cortisol, TSH (thyroid stimulating hormone), and Vitamin D levels may lead to serious conditions. These conditions include premature aging, skin rashes, breakouts, and excess hair.

What Do I Need to Do to Prepare for the At Home Skin Vitality Test?
Just a simple finger stick, to collect a few drops of whole blood, and a saliva sample, is enough to identify your E2, T, Pg, DHEA, Cortisol, TSH, and Vitamin D levels. It is not necessary to fast or adjust your diet or lifestyle in any way prior to testing. We also do not recommend discontinuing any medication without contacting your physician first.
What do the Results Of My At Home Skin Vitality Mean?
Your skin vitality test results will provide you with a comprehensive view of your current Estradiol, Testosterone, Progesterone, DHEA (Dehydroepiandrosterone), Cortisol, TSH (thyroid stimulating hormone), and Vitamin D in order to better understand your skin vitality and make any necessary diet or lifestyle changes.
